The MSc Management with Project Management program equips students with essential knowledge in core business disciplines to navigate complex, evolving organizational landscapes. In today's business world, projects have become universal, serving as structured approaches for companies to implement continuous enhancements necessary for thriving in competitive markets - often amid significant risk and uncertainty.
Through coursework covering financial management, project scheduling, risk assessment, and procurement strategies, students gain practical methodologies and theoretical frameworks for effective performance across diverse professional settings. Participants can enhance their competencies in crucial domains including team leadership, market strategy, financial evaluation, and personnel administration, while specializing in project design, execution methodologies, program delivery, and risk mitigation.
This postgraduate program welcomes candidates from all academic disciplines, requiring no prior management or project management background. Individuals with related undergraduate studies can advance their expertise, while experienced professionals can formalize their practical knowledge through academic certification.
